Hiroyuki Mano is an academic researcher from University of Tokyo. The author has contributed to research in topics: Gene & Cancer. The author has an hindex of 66, co-authored 275 publications receiving 22190 citations. Previous affiliations of Hiroyuki Mano include Astellas Pharma & Nagasaki University.
